Cannabis is grown from one of two sources: a seed or a clone. Seeds carry hereditary details from 2 parent plants and can express several combinations of characteristics: some from the mother, some from the dad, and some traits from both. In business marijuana production, generally, growers will plant lots of seeds of one pressure and choose the very best plant. You can likewise reduce headaches and prevent the inconvenience of seed germination and sexing plants by starting with clones.
A clone is a cutting that is genetically similar to the plant it was taken fromthat plant is referred to as the "mother." Through cloning, you can develop a new harvest with precise reproductions of your favorite plant. Since genetics equal, a clone will give you a plant with the exact same qualities as the mother, such as taste, cannabinoid profile, yield, grow time, and so on. So if you stumble upon a particular stress or phenotype you really like, you might wish to clone it to recreate more buds that have the same effects and qualities. Another downside to clones is they can take on unfavorable qualities from the mom plant too. If the mother has a disease, draws in insects, or grows weak branches, its clones will probably have the exact same issues. Feminized marijuana seeds will produce just female plants for getting buds, so there is no requirement to eliminate males or stress over female plants getting pollinated. Feminized seeds are produced by causing the monoecious condition in a female marijuana plantthe resulting seeds are nearly identical to the self-pollinated female moms and dad, as just one set of genes exists.

They are easy to grow due to the fact that you do not need to worry about light cycles and how much light a plant gets. The majority of marijuana plants start blooming when the quantity of light they receive daily minimizes. Outdoors, this occurs when the sun begins setting previously in the day as the season turns from summer to fall. CBD, or cannabidiol, is one of the chemical componentsknown jointly as cannabinoidsfound in the marijuana plant. Over the years, humans have actually chosen plants for high-THC content, making marijuana with high levels of CBD rare. The genetic paths through which THC is manufactured by the plant are various than those for CBD production. Cannabis used for hemp production has been picked for other qualities, including a low THC content, so as to comply with the 2018 Farm Expense.
As interest in CBD as a medicine has actually grown, many breeders have crossed high-CBD hemp with cannabis. These pressures have little or no THC, 1:1 ratios of THC and CBD, or some have a high-THC material together with significant quantities of CBD (3% or more). Marijuana seeds need 3 things to germinate: water, heat, and air. There are many techniques to germinate seeds, however for the most common and simplest technique, you will require: 2 tidy plates, 4 paper towels, Seeds, Distilled water Take four sheets of paper towels and soak them with distilled water. The towels should be soaked but shouldn't have excess water running.
Then, place the cannabis seeds at least an inch apart from each other and cover them with the staying 2 water-soaked paper towels. To create a dark, safeguarded space, take another plate and flip it over to cover the seeds, like a dome. Ensure the location the seeds are in is warm, somewhere in between 70-85F. After finishing these steps, it's time to wait. Some seeds germinate really rapidly while others can take a while, but typically, seeds must germinate in 3-10 days.
A seed has germinated when the seed divides and a single grow appears. The grow is the taproot, which will end up being the main stem of the plant, and seeing it signifies successful germination. It is very important to keep the fragile seed sterilized, so don't touch the seed or taproot as it starts to divide.
